Baked Salmon Meatballs with Creamy Avocado Sauce

A delicious blend of tender salmon and creamy avocado, these meatballs are perfect for any occasion.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Appetizer, Main Course
Cuisine: American, Healthy
Calories: 300

Ingredients
  

For the Meatballs
  • 1 lb fresh salmon Vibrant pink and tender, this is the heart of the dish.
  • 1/2 cup breadcrumbs Adds texture, perfectly mingling with the moistness of the salmon.
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ese Rich and savory, enhances each bite with its nutty tones.
  • 1/4 cup green onions, chopped Adds a delightful crunch and a pop of color.
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ced Infuses the dish with warmth and vibrancy.
  • 1 large egg Helps hold everything together while adding moisture.
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ard Adds a subtle tanginess that complements the salmon.
  • 1 teaspoon dried dill Enhances the fish’s natural flavors.
  • Salt and pepper to taste Essential seasonings.
  • Olive oil spray (for baking) Essential for a crispy exterior.
For the Creamy Avocado Sauce
  • 1 ripe avocado Creamy and buttery, the star of the sauce.
  • 1/2 cup Greek yogurt Contributes a luscious creaminess to the sauce.
  • 1 tablespoon lime juice Adds a refreshing touch.
  • 1 clove garlic, minced Marries beautifully with the avocado.
  • Fresh cilantro (for garnish, optional) Adds a finishing touch.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  3. In a mixing bowl, combine the chopped salmon, breadcrumbs, grated Parmesan, chopped green onions, minced garlic, egg, Dijon mustard, dried dill, salt, and pepper.
  4. Form the mixture into small meatballs, about 1 inch in diameter.
  5. Place each meatball onto the prepared baking sheet, leaving space between them.
  6. Spritz the meatballs with olive oil.
Cooking
  1. Bake the meatballs for 15-20 minutes until golden and cooked through.
  2. While the meatballs bake, prepare the creamy avocado sauce by blending the avocado, Greek yogurt, lime juice, minced garlic, and a dash of salt and pepper until smooth.
  3. Serve the baked meatballs hot, drizzled with the creamy avocado sauce and garnish with fresh cilantro, if desired.

Notes

For best results, chill the salmon mixture for 15 minutes before forming meatballs. Consider replacing breadcrumbs with a lighter option like almond flour or crushed oats for a healthier twist.
